How to fix?

Upgrade Amazon-Linux:2023 containerd-debuginfo to version 0:2.1.4-1.amzn2023.0.2 or higher.
This issue was patched in ALAS2023-2025-1272.

NVD Description

Note: Versions mentioned in the description apply only to the upstream containerd-debuginfo package and not the containerd-debuginfo package as distributed by Amazon-Linux. See How to fix? for Amazon-Linux:2023 relevant fixed versions and status.

When Conn.Handshake fails during ALPN negotiation the error contains attacker controlled information (the ALPN protocols sent by the client) which is not escaped.
